Sampled on draft at the brewery this beer poured a dark brown color with a small tan head that lingered and produced good lacing. The aroma was dry, roasty and had light coffe and fruit. The flavofr was bitter, dryish and roasty with light notges of smoke, caramel, dark fruits and wood. Medium length finish. Medium body. Drier than I tend to care for but decent.
